Description: A work of genuine social history, After the Black Death leads the reader, as concretely as possible, into the real villages and cities of European society. The book describes the fundamental traits of both rural and urban society, then considers the elites, armed rebellion, poverty, criminality, sexual behavior, and marriage practices. For this second edition, George Huppert has added a new chapter on the incessant warfare that was characteristic of this age and has thoroughly revised and updated the bibliographical essay.
